You're invited to an improv workshop Saturday, April 18, at 8 a.m.!

Improv is an excellent way to practice being in the moment, connecting with others, and discovering your innate creativity.

Area Director Christina Slade — a champion humorous speaker and stand-up comic — will show us how to thrive in the wonderfully chaotic world of improv.

Here's the hilarity that will ensue:

1. Word association warm-up
We’ll loosen up our brains with a fast-paced word game where you respond with the first thing that comes to mind. It’s like shaking the rust off your creativity.

2. “Yes, and” circle
We’ll build a story together one sentence at a time using “Yes, and…” This helps everyone practice accepting and adding.

3. One-word story
Each person contributes just one word at a time to create a full story. It sounds simple, until it’s not. Hilarious chaos guaranteed.

4. Character switch
You’ll jump into a scene and then suddenly switch characters mid-way. It’s quick, unpredictable, and a great way to get out of your head.

5. Freeze-tag scenes
Two people start a scene. At any moment, someone can yell “freeze,” tap in, and start a completely new scene using the same physical positions. This one gets wild in the best way.

6. Real-life scenarios (Toastmasters style)
We’ll tie it back to speaking by improvising short scenarios you might actually face—unexpected questions, presentations gone sideways, or thinking on your feet in meetings.

The goal of all of this isn’t to be the funniest person in the room. It’s to get comfortable being uncomfortable, trust your instincts, and have a really good time doing it.
